Google признала факт нарушения правил iPhone SDK
- Подробности
Компания Google признала факт нарушения правил iPhone SDK при создании поискового приложения Google Mobile для iPhone. В Google отметили, что при разработке использовались недокументированные API, однако часть обвинений компания отвергла. В частности, в Google сообщили, что компания не использовала приватные и динамические фреймворки Apple.
Использование недокументированных API при разработке может привести к тому, что приложение после очередного обновления прошивки iPhone может перестать работать. Именно по этой причине Apple в не приветствует их использовании при создании ПО для iPhone, сообщает PC World.
В Google Mobile были использованы недокументированные API, однако это не помешало приложению попасть в AppStore, пройдя процесс утверждения. Это вызвало волну недовольства со стороны других разработчиков, которые используют лишь разрешенные API.
В случае если бы Google использовала для создания приложения «родные» API Apple, Google Mobile попала бы в черный список «яблочной» компании без шансов вернуться в AppStore. По крайней мере, такие правила существуют для всех остальных разработчиков. Какие отношения связывают Apple и Google, остается тайной.